“Asociación Esfuerzos Humanitarios de Quepos”
Goal: Serve and glorify our God, serve the greater community of Quepos/Manuel Antonio and serve the indigent community here in this immediate area.
Purpose: is to restore, to the extent possible, persons among this homeless population to their fruitful places in society – to begin again to be productive and healthy members of their families and their communities.
History of Project: June 2006 – a group of churches started to help with a second feeding, adding to the once-a-week feeding already sponsored by the Catholic Church.
Jan./Feb./Mar./Apr. 2008
The house we are renting is better looking than ever. The road leading to Manuel Antonio continues to be cleaned by the men in “Casa De Amor” as well as the beaches of Quepos and Manuel Antonio. There are now two more counselors (Jared and John) from the states here to assist in counseling. We are helping with the restoration of Quepos beach located at Maracas and helping with the work of the Earth Day clean up. We are looking more meaningful work programs. They are learning English to help. Some of the men who have left the program are now living with family or friends and being productive in their local communities. A property has been offered to the Association for free to start building a new facility. A plan is being formed to buy property as well as build on the new property. Two groups from the states are offering to help assist Quepos with the work.
